影响因子.This book features a collection of high-quality research papers presented at International Conference on Artificial Intelligence: Theory and Applications (AITA 2023), held during 11–12 August 2023 in Bengaluru, India. The book is divided into two volumes and presents original research and review papers related to artificial intelligence and its applications in various domains including health care, finance, transportation, education, and many more..

Biogas Generation from Animal Waste: A Case Study of Village Wazirpur,es 334.8 to 428 m. biogas daily. This biogas is used as fuel for biogas genset, and the generation system is simulated in Homer in grid connected mode, giving 58,692 kWh energy annually.
